Erica has saved $2400.if she spends $45 per day then what is the first day that her balance will be $500 or less

Answers

Answer:

The 43rd day of spending $45.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the number of days = x.

If she spends $45 per day, then in x days she spends 45x.

She starts with $2400, so 45x is subtracted from 2400.

2400 - 45x < 500

Subtract 2400 from both sides.

-45x < -1900

Divide both sides by -45. Remember to change the direction of the inequality sign when multiplying or dividing by a negative number.

x > 42.2

Answer: The first day is the 43rd day of spending $45.

Betty and Bill just won $10,000 in the Pennsylvania state lottery. They decide to spend $3,000 now and put the remaining $7,000 in an investment earning 8 percent compounded annually. If they use the money in that investment for a vacation in five years, approximately how much will they have available to spend on that vacation?

Answers

Answer:

$10285.29

Step-by-step explanation:

The idea is to solve for the final amount when $7000 is invested and compounded

given data

principal= $7000

rate= 8%= 0.08

time =5years

We know that the expression for the final amount is

\(A = P(1 + {r)^{t}\)

A = 7000(1 + {0.08)^5

A=7000(1.08)^5

A=7000(.469328)

A= 10285.29

They have available to spend on that vacation $10285.29

If X is correlated with Y, what must be true about X and Y? Explain your reasoning. a. A corelation exists between two variables when both variables increase together b. Increasing values of X go with either increasing or decreasing values of Y. A comelation exists between two variables when both variables increase or decrease together c. Increasing values of X go with either increasing or deoreasing values of Y. A correlation exiss between X and Y when higher values of X consistently go with higher values of Y or when higher values of X consistently go with lower values of Y d. X causes Y. If Y decreases as X increases, then X must cause Y to change. e. Increasing values of X go with increasing values of Y. A correlation exists between two variables when both viariables decrease togetherf. X causes Y. If Y increases as X increases, then X must cause Y to change-

Answers

Answer:

it is a statistical measure of the relationship between two variables that indicates the extent to which the variables change together in the same or opposite direction. Correlation does not imply causation, meaning that a correlation between two variables does not necessarily mean that one variable causes the other.

Based on this definition, the correct answer is b. Increasing values of X go with either increasing or decreasing values of Y. A correlation exists between two variables when both variables increase or decrease together. This statement captures the idea that correlation can be positive or negative, and that it reflects a linear relationship between two variables.

Step-by-step explanation:

a is wrong because it only describes positive correlation, not negative correlation.

c is wrong because it confuses correlation with consistency. Correlation does not require that higher values of X always go with higher or lower values of Y, only that they tend to do so on average.

d and f are wrong because they assume causation from correlation, which is a logical fallacy.

e is wrong because it contradicts itself. It says that increasing values of X go with increasing values of Y, which is positive correlation, but then it says that a correlation exists when both variables decrease together, which is negative correlation.

Final answer:

If X is correlated with Y, it implies a predictive statistical relationship between X and Y. This correlation can be positive or negative implying respective increase or decrease in values of both variables. But, this correlation doesn't prove causation.

Explanation:

If X is correlated with Y, it indicates a statistical relationship between the two variables, X and Y. This relationship can be positive or negative. If it is a positive correlation, as X increases, Y will also increase and similarly, as X decreases, Y will also decrease. Contrarily, in a negative correlation, as X increases, Y decreases and vice versa. However, it is important to understand that correlation does not imply causation. That is, if X and Y are correlated, it does not necessarily mean that changes in X cause changes in Y or vice versa. It only means that they move in a predictable manner relative to each other.

Construct triange ABC, in which AB = 6 cm, angle BAC = 96 degrees and angle ABC = 35 degrees. Measure the length of BC. Give your answer to 1 d. P

Answers

From the construction of the triangle ABC we get that the measure length of BC is approximately 4.22cm

To construct triangle ABC, we can follow these steps:

Draw a line segment AB of length 6 cm.Draw an angle of 96 degrees at point A using a protractor.Draw an angle of 35 degrees at point B using a protractor.The intersection point of the two lines that were drawn in step 2 and 3 will be point C, which is the third vertex of the triangle.

To measure the length of BC in triangle ABC, we can use the law of sines.

The law of sines states that in any triangle ABC:

a / sin(A) = b / sin(B) = c / sin(C)

Where a, b, and c are the lengths of the sides of the triangle opposite to the angles A, B, and C, respectively.

In our triangle ABC, we know AB = 6 cm, angle BAC = 96 degrees and angle ABC = 35 degrees. We can find the measure of angle ACB by using the fact that the sum of the angles in a triangle is 180 degrees:

angle ACB = 180 - angle BAC - angle ABC

= 180 - 96 - 35 = 49 degrees

Now, we can apply the law of sines to find the length of BC:

BC / sin(35) = 6 / sin(96)

BC = 6 × sin(35) / sin(96)

Using a calculator, we can evaluate this expression to get:

BC ≈ 4.22 cm

Therefore, the length of BC in triangle ABC is approximately 4.22 cm.

The BLS uses sampling for its National Compensation Survey to report employment costs. In its second stage of sampling, it divides employers by size. What type of sampling is this

Answers

The type of sampling used by the BLS (Bureau of Labor Statistics) for its National Compensation Survey, where employers are divided by size in the second stage of sampling, is known as stratified sampling.

Stratified sampling involves dividing the population into subgroups or strata based on certain characteristics or criteria. In this case, the BLS divides the employers into different size categories. Within each stratum, a sample is then randomly selected to represent that specific subgroup. This approach allows for a more precise estimation of employment costs within each size category. By using stratified sampling, the BLS ensures that the sample is representative of the different employer sizes and allows for more accurate and reliable estimates of employment costs at a national level.
